从大量 pdf 文件中仅删除第一页

Pit*_*tto 28 pdf batch

这就是我所要做的:仅从大量 pdf 文件中删除第一页...

请告诉我魔法存在。

jas*_*nes 32

您可以使用名为 pdftk 的免费程序执行此操作,可在此处获得

您可以使用以下命令获取当前目录中的每个 PDF 并将它们复制到删除第一页的“trimmed”目录中:

mkdir trimmed
for i in *pdf ; do pdftk "$i" cat 2-end output "trimmed/$i" ; done
Run Code Online (Sandbox Code Playgroud)


Jav*_*era 18

这看起来像是PdfToolKit的工作。这是一个用于操作 pdf 的命令行实用程序

首先,从软件中心或使用命令行安装 PDFToolkil:

sudo apt-get install pdftk
Run Code Online (Sandbox Code Playgroud)

现在,从正常(不受保护的 pdf)中删除第一页的命令是:

pdftk original.pdf cat 2-end output outputname.pdf
Run Code Online (Sandbox Code Playgroud)

如果pdf受到保护,您需要将密码提供给pdftk。

要转换大量 pdf,您需要编写一个小脚本,负责为每个 pdftk 运行。